| System / Component | Complaints | Share of Reports | Safety Reports (Crashes / Fires) |
|---|---|---|---|
| VISIBILITY | 55 | 25.8% | 0 crashes · 0 fires |
| SERVICE BRAKES | 37 | 17.4% | 4 crashes · 0 fires |
| AIR BAGS | 20 | 9.4% | 17 crashes · 0 fires |
| ELECTRICAL SYSTEM | 18 | 8.4% | 0 crashes · 1 fires |
| VEHICLE SPEED CONTROL | 15 | 7.0% | 0 crashes · 0 fires |
| EXTERIOR LIGHTING | 14 | 6.6% | 1 crashes · 1 fires |
| ENGINE | 13 | 6.1% | 0 crashes · 1 fires |
| POWER TRAIN | 9 | 4.2% | 1 crashes · 0 fires |
| SEAT BELTS | 7 | 3.3% | 1 crashes · 0 fires |
| UNKNOWN OR OTHER | 167 | 78.4% | 22 crashes · 2 fires |

Manufacturer action
Recall campaign 97V017000
- Report date
- Component:
- VISIBILITY
- Consequence:
- THIS CAN CAUSE THE WINDSHIELD WASHER/WIPER TO WORK INTERMITTENTLY AND COULD ULTIMATELY RESULT IN INOPERATIVE WIPERS. IF THIS WERE TO OCCUR IN A SEVERE WEATHER SITUATION, DRIVER VISIBILITY COULD BE REDUCED, INCREASING THE RISK OF A VEHICLE CRASH.
- Remedy:
- DEALERS WILL INSPECT AND REPLACE THE OLD DESIGNED WASHER/WIPER SWITCHES WITH A NEWLY DESIGNED SWITCH.
